My windshield broke this past weekend while cruising with another MINI on some Wisconsin back roads near Madison.
Heard a pling noise and I now have a 4 inch vertical crack at the top of the windshield about 6 inches to the right of the rear view mirror.

The bad news: The dealer looked at it and said it was from a stone, not covered by them.
The good news: The repair will be covered by my State Farm comprehensive coverage. Hopefully the car will be fixed on Friday.

The question: Who else in the Chicago area has had cracked windshields?



I know a number of people had problems a year or so ago, but haven't heard much recently..

I went through 2 quick ones in the summer of '02. Knauz ordered a total of 6 of them for me and found several defective. They then picked the best one out of the remaining four and installed it. That's what I have on the car today. It's got a couple very very small pits in it but it has withstood some huge rocks over the course of the past year. So far so good.
